I just built a new computer with the following hardware:
i7 8700k @ 4.7GHz
ASUS ROG Strix Z370-E Gaming
Gamer Storm Captain 240EX white AIO
ASUS Dual GTX 1070
When I first started the computer and ran an AIDA64 stress test and was getting temperatures peaking at 100C and the CPU would thermal throttle. I tried reapplying thermal paste and made sure my AIO pump was working correctly. After making sure that the only issue was the CPU, I was forced to reduce the clock speed from 4.7 GHz to 4.2 GHz in order to have AIDA64 stress Max temps exceed 80C. Have other people run into problems like this? Is my AIO not working as well as it should?
Edit:
I am aware of the issues with Intel and the TIM between the IHS and the Die, however I am only going to delid as a last resort.
